The Icelandic labour market in May 2025

10th June 2025

The unemployment rate in May was 3,7%, down from 3,9% in April.

Summary

The unemployment rate in May was 3,7%, down from 3,9% in April.

There were on average 7.885 unemployed persons in May 2025.

Unemployment by gender:

The unemployment rate for men in May was 3,8%, down from 4,2% in April. The unemployment rate for women was 3,4% in May, down from 3,6% in April.

Unemployment among young adults:

There were 795 young adults, aged 18-24 years unemployed in May 2025, down from 881 in April.

Long-term unemployment

There were 1.506 long-term unemployed (unemployed longer than 12 months) at the end of May 2025.

Forecast for June 2025:

It is expected that the unemployment rate will be 3,4% in June.
